首页> 中国专利> 面向死锁检查的非阻塞MPI程序符号执行方法、系统及介质

面向死锁检查的非阻塞MPI程序符号执行方法、系统及介质

摘要

本发明涉及计算机高性能计算的可靠性保证领域,公开了一种面向死锁检查的非阻塞MPI程序符号执行方法、系统及介质。针对非阻塞MPI程序的异步性和非确定性,本发明通过为通信操作的不同消息匹配情况和不同交叠执行情况创建不同待探索状态来确保符号执行能够系统遍历MPI程序的路径空间。发明框架中的语句符号执行方法能精确刻画不同类型语句执行所对应的符号化状态迁移,阻塞驱动匹配策略能够有效获取符号执行过程中通信行为的所有可能匹配情况。本发明基于符号执行来系统遍历非阻塞MPI程序的路径空间,在探索程序执行路径时自动检测路径是否发生死锁,直到探索完程序路径空间、发现死锁或者超时。

著录项

相似文献

  • 专利
  • 中文文献
  • 外文文献
获取专利

客服邮箱:kefu@zhangqiaokeyan.com

京公网安备:11010802029741号 ICP备案号:京ICP备15016152号-6 六维联合信息科技 (北京) 有限公司©版权所有
  • 客服微信

  • 服务号